Measures afoot to improve living conditions in poor basties: Bhalla

Inaugurates free medical Ayurveda camp at Babliana

Jammu , 17 Dec 2013

Reiterating Government’s commitment to provide better basic amenities to the people of the State, Minister for Housing, Horticulture and Culture  Raman Bhalla today said that the Government has taken several innovative measures to improve   living condition of the people especially those residing in poor basties of the State.The Minister was addressing a large gathering after inspecting pace of progress on various developmental works in Babliana area, here today.Mr. Bhalla said fulfilling of people’s aspirations and developmental needs is top agenda of the Government. He assured the people that all their genuine demands and development needs would be fulfilled in a phased manner.  .The Minister said Government has earmarked Rs. 39 lakh for upgradation of lanes and drains, including construction of   culverts over drains in in the Babliana locality.The Minister stressed upon the concerned engineers and officers to redouble their efforts and accelerate pace of all ongoing works in their respective jurisdictions. 

He directed them to ensure use of quality material in execution of the works, adding that the objective of the Government is to create adequate basic infrastructure across the State.Mr. Bhalla said that Government has taken some bold and historical steps to revive overall developmental profile of the State. He said sectors like PHE, health, R&B, education, tourism, power among other sectors have received focus attention of the Government adding ‘it was the only pro-people policy that the masses at present benefited by quality education, healthcare facilities at their doorsteps.The Minister said to connect rural areas with urban pockets, the execution of several ambitious road projects worth crore of rupees are in apace across the State. He said keen attention is being also paid towards increasing power generation in the State, adding several macro, micro and mini power projects have been taken up for which besides State, the Centre is providing liberal financial assistance to the State.Mr. Bhalla asked the officers to reach the people and solve their problems without any hindrances. He warned the officers against any laxity with regard to the solving of problems of the poor lot adding that any complaint in this regard would invite strict action against the delinquent officers and officials.

Earlier, Mr. Bhalla also inaugurated free medical Ayurvedic Camp at Babliana. The camp organised by All India Kissan Sewa Sang.

Speaking on the occasion, the Minister called upon the people to use Ayurvedic medicine as it is not any side effect. He appreciated the role played by All India Sewa Sang in arranging such a free medical camp in Babliana village. He emphasised upon their role of kissans in herbal products and in propagating Indian system of medicines especially Ayurveda. He stressed upon to use Ayurveda, Naturopathy and Yoga to get rid of disease and especially dreadful diseases. He stressed upon the use of herbal plants.
